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
528500 383036679 9792 6078751 7516158656
88243687 750628293
88243687 750628293
8419779 6035 0827
All about undefined
Interested in learning more?
88243687 750628293
8419779 6035 0827
See more
228094437 035606976 00968906988
3938213 46 390 306376
See more
567 5363180648
64 02690001 247 810459 377196
See more